Output 503e4589e1a4a62f3bdd3a12eb626d7c23cda03dd2b90e9bea8a6fc0d03dfe5c:5

value
167286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b121c754979c8026fa862c877f728f8da4faa8 OP_EQUALVERIFY OP_CHECKSIG
address
175do1FUTdaAubS34A6rUs8nCae4qgN6cq
transaction
503e4589e1a4a62f3bdd3a12eb626d7c23cda03dd2b90e9bea8a6fc0d03dfe5c
spent
true